Understanding Different Betting Markets

The scope of betting options available today is incredibly diverse, extending far beyond simply predicting the winner of a match. Understanding these different markets is crucial for anyone looking to move beyond basic wagers and truly engage with the possibilities offered by sports betting. Moneyline bets, the most straightforward type, involve simply choosing the winner of a game. Point spread betting, on the other hand, aims to level the playing field by assigning a handicap to the favored team. This means bettors are wagering on whether the favored team will win by more than a specified number of points, or whether the underdog will lose by less than that number. Another popular option is over/under betting, which focuses on the total combined score of both teams – bettors predict whether the actual total will be over or under a pre-determined number. These are just a few examples; many other options exist, including prop bets (wagers on specific events within a game), parlays (combining multiple bets into one with higher potential payouts), and futures (bets on events that will happen in the future, such as winning a championship).

Navigating the World of Live Betting

Live betting, also known as in-play betting, has revolutionized the sports betting landscape. It allows you to place bets on events as they are unfolding, with odds constantly adjusting based on the current state of the game. This dynamic environment requires quick thinking and a good understanding of the sport. Live betting platforms typically offer a wide range of markets, including next point scored, next team to score, and total goals/points in the next period. The ability to watch live streams of events alongside the live betting interface can be a significant advantage, allowing you to make more informed decisions based on the unfolding action. However, it's important to be aware that live betting can be particularly fast-paced and addictive, so it's crucial to manage your bankroll carefully and avoid chasing losses.
